python基础(一)数据类型和变量

本文详细介绍了Python的基础数据类型,包括整数、浮点数、字符串等,并解释了变量、常量的概念及其使用方法。此外还讲解了字符串格式化及打印函数的用法。
  1. python可直接处理的数据类型:整数、浮点数、字符串、布尔值、空值
  2. 整数如数学表示,若十六进制可写作0xff00之形式
  3. 浮点数中科学计数法,1.23e9表示1.23x109
  4. 字符串表示中为表示’ “可用转义字符\’或\”
  5. 字符串中可用’\n’换行
  6. 变量可以是整数、字符串、布尔值
  7. python中变量是动态语言,无需指定赋值的数据类型
  8. 常量,通常用全部大写的变量名表示
  9. /除法结果一定是浮点数,//地板除整数相除是整数
  10. 为防中文乱码,将.py保存为UTF-8编码
  11. 格式化。字符串内部,%s表示用字符串替换,%d表示用整数替换,%f表示用浮点数替换,%x用十六进制整数替换。有几个%?占位符,后面就跟几个变量或者值,顺序要对应好。如果只有一个%?,括号可以省略。
    》’Hello, %s’ % ‘world’
    ‘Hello, world‘
    》 ‘Hi, %s, you have $%d.’ % (‘Michael’, 1000000)
    ‘Hi, Michael, you have $1000000
    可以指定小数位数,’%2d-%02d’ % (3, 1),结果是3-01;’%.2f’ % 3.1415926,结果是3.14
    小数时,%后要加.,其后数字为几则为保留几位小数
    不确定用哪个,可用%s,它会把任何数据类型转换为字符串
  12. 字符串中%%表示字符%,此情况语句中必须有%引起的变量存在
  13. 在python3.x版本中将print写成function形式
    print(‘Hello world!’)
  14. print语句对于字符串来说‘’和“”效果相同
  15. print语句中的,相当于一个空格
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值